Ordinals
beta
Sat 1340917384204056
decimal
45417.3584204056
percentile
2.681834768408112%
name
mfqyiwftekcf
cycle
0
epoch
2
block
45417
offset
3584204056
timestamp
2024-01-20 06:52:02 UTC
rarity
common
prev
next